>> I am relating this to maybe save some of  you the pain and trouble I am
>> in right now.   I was cutting bolts out of the rusted floorboard of my
>> 93 IHC 4700  old OK dot truck..   Salt has eaten through the
>> floorboard.   The bolts had to be cut out.  I was using a 4-1/2 in angle
>> grinder, on my knees and holding myself u p with the right hand and
>> using the grinder in my left.  My work gloves were in my other
>> truck.....  When I switched off the grinder, I set it on the floorboard
>> and the spinning blade hit the back side of the cab and jumped up about
>> 3 inches and cut across the big joint of my thumb on my right hand.
>> the blade was one of those 0.045in cutting blades. I can see the tendon
>> that moves the thumb moving in the cut.  It will be a few days before I
>> can get back to work, and I am right handed.
>>
>> I had safety glasses, but no gloves...    I was too busy to go get
>> them..   Now with the bandage, i cannot really type, the way I make a
>> living now, I write reports.   I have a bandage on the right hand like a
>> boxing glove.   Don't make the same mistake I did, wear those gloves and
>> safety glasses and shields.   The grinder had a shield, and was turned
>> off.  If it had still been running, it would have been a lot worse.  It
>> was just winding down...
